Althoff Catholic has gone 3-0 against Waterloo recently and they'll look to pad the win column further on Monday. The Althoff Catholic Crusaders will take on the Waterloo Bulldogs at 5:45 p.m. Althoff Catholic is strutting in with some offensive muscle as they've averaged 5 goals per game this season.
Althoff Catholic's defense heads into the contest hoping to repeat the dominance they displayed on Thursday. They blew past Metro-East Lutheran 9-0. Dakarai Gray was a massive factor in the win as he booted in three goals all by himself.
Meanwhile, neither Waterloo nor Father McGivney Catholic could gain the upper hand on Thursday so the two teams had to settle for a 1-1 draw.
The win made it two in a row for Althoff Catholic and bumps their season record up to 3-2. With that draw, Waterloo's record moves to 2-1-2.
Althoff Catholic was able to grind out a solid victory over Waterloo in their previous meeting back in October of 2023, winning 3-1. Will Althoff Catholic repeat their success, or does Waterloo have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
